Supporters of Egypt's President Mohamed Morsy chant while carrying posters of him in front of the presidential palace in Cairo, 12 August 2012. Morsy dismissed Cairo's two top generals and quashed a military order that had curbed the new leader's powers, in a move that further stamped his authority on the country and its army.
